Itinerary:
Meet your driver at your accommodation in a beautiful Mercedes, while your tour guide will be waiting in Piazza San Martino, next to the entrance to the Certosa.
Certosa di San Martino: Visit the Baroque church, the Nativity section, the Cloister, the Bourbon carriages, the Priory quarters (with the model of the Veiled Christ), and the terrace overlooking the Gulf.
Castel Sant'Elmo: Discover its history, explore modern art, and enjoy panoramic views of Naples from the terrace and the bastions. After the 2-hour tour with your tour guide, you will have a lunch break recommended by your driver
After lunch, you'll head to Posillipo, the city's most exclusive neighborhood, far from the chaos of the city. From the hilltop terrace of Sant'Antonio, you can admire the Vomero neighborhood, Castel Sant'Elmo, and a splendid view of Mount Vesuvius, Capri, and the Gulf of Naples. From another terrace, you'll have views of Bagnoli, Nisida, and the Phlegraean Fields, with Pozzuoli and the islands of Ischia and Procida.
Afterwards, the driver will take you to the lower part of the city to visit the Caracciolo seafront and Via Parthenope, you will be able to admire Castel dell'Ovo and the Monumental area where the Teatro San Carlo, the Galleria Umberto I, the Royal Palace of Naples and the main square of Naples Piazza Plebiscito are located, then you will be advised by the driver to have a good coffee or taste the classic (Neapolitan sfogliatella at the famous Gambrinus bar)
